Pregnancy comes with all sorts of aches and pains as your sweet bundle of joy rapidly grows. Relax and stretch your muscles by attending a prenatal yoga class. Prenatal yoga classes come with an added bonus, too! Outside of relaxation, it helps prepare your body for birth by stretching and strengthening your muscles and building your flexibility.
